GOVERNMENT OF KERALA
Abstract
Public Works Department One Time Maintenance of Village Roads / Other
District Roads in various divisions in Kerala (Phase - III) Administrative
Sanction and Special Sanction Accorded - Orders Issued.
PUBLIC WORKS (G) DEPARTMENT

G.O.(Ms) No.76/2015/PWD Dated, Thiruvananthapuram, 18.09.2015


Read:- Letter No. CE/R&B/AEE2/OTM/2015-16 dated 26.08.2015 from
the Chief Engineer(Roads & Bridges), Thiruvananthapuram.

ORDER

The Chief Engineer (Roads & Bridges) as per his letter read above has
requested to accord Administrative Sanction and Special Sanction for the One
Time Maintenance of Village Roads / Other District Roads (Phase III) in the
following road divisions in Kerala.

Sl. Division No. of Works Amount


No. (Rs in Lakhs)
1 Thiruvananthapuram 38 700.00
2 Kollam 36 410.00
3 Pathanamthitta 30 350.00
4 Alappuzha 1 25.00
5 Kottayam 69 800.00
6 Ernakulam 14 329.00
7 Thrissur 62 775.00
8 Palakkad 3 50.00
9 Manjeri 24 385.00
10 Kozhikkode 11 220.00
11 Kannur 3 400.00
12 Kasargod 99 500.00
TOTAL 390 4944.00

2. Government have examined the matter in detail and are pleased to


accord Administrative Sanction and Special Sanction for One Time Maintenance
of Village roads / Other District roads in the above divisions in Kerala for an
amount of ` 49.44 Crore subject to the compliance of the following guidelines.
The detailed list of works to be under taken in each division is given at
Annexure.
(i) The works now proposed by the Public Works Department are small
works having estimate cost of ` 25 lakh and below. For effective
contract management, easy monitoring and ensuring better quality
control, the work shall be grouped under different contract package
under each tendering authority to avoid splitting of works in
continuous chainage. The minimum contract value of each such
contract package shall not be less than ` 100 Lakh in any case.
(ii) Bit chipping carpet works shall not exceed 10% of the total Technical
Sanction amount and all such works under each subdivision shall be
grouped together and tendered as a single work exclusively for this
purpose. In the cases of roads having extensive damages, complete
overlay shall be done, provided these roads are due for resurfacing.
(iii) Superintending Engineer will be the authority competent to issue
technical sanction for works under this package irrespective of value
of works. Superintending Engineers concerned shall ensure that under
no circumstances total technical sanction amount of works shall not
exceed the fund allotted to him.
(iv) The estimate of all works under this package shall be prepared based
on current DSR with latest cost index and MORTH / MORD
specification and shall be followed for all works under this package
across the state.
(v) The physical status of roads selected for repair under this package
shall be videographed and kept ready for verification before and after
the execution of work.
(vi) All works under this package shall be awarded only through the
e-tendering process and under no circumstances works shall be
arranged on quotation basis.
(vii) The quality control division of PWD shall monitor the execution of
each works executed under this package and send weekly reports to
Chief Technical examiner.
(viii)The CTE shall conduct random inspections of at least 10% of these
works and final bills of these works will be cleared only after
obtaining clearance from the Chief Technical Examiner.
-3-

(ix) No bitumen shall be issued departmentally to any of these works


under this package.
(x) The Executive Engineer of the concerned division will be held
personally responsible for any violations of the guidelines.
